About Junyi Ji
Junyi Ji is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Building and Construction, Transportation, Automotive Engineering and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, having authored 25 papers that have together received 360 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Traffic control and management (9 papers), Traffic Prediction and Management Techniques (8 papers), Transportation Planning and Optimization (4 papers), Human Mobility and Location-Based Analysis (3 papers), Autonomous Vehicle Technology and Safety (2 papers), Urban Transport and Accessibility (2 papers),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(2 papers) and Traffic and Road Safety (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Transportation (206 citations), Building and Construction (155 citations), Automotive Engineering (134 citations), Control and Systems Engineering (77 citations) and Safety, Risk, Reliability and Quality (17 citations). Junyi Ji has collaborated with scholars based in United States, China and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Pan Liu, Chengcheng Xu, Daniel B. Work, William Barbour, Derek Gloudemans, Eric J. Hall, Jun Hou, Xu Qu, Jonathan Sprinkle and Mofeng Yang. Their work appears in journals such as Transportation Research Part C Emerging Technologies, IEEE Intelligent Transportation Systems Magazine, Transportation Research Part D Transport and Environment, Physical review. B. and Journal of Advanced Transportation.
